Anyway, I'm having an issue with 3Dmark. I bought the full Advanced Edition from Kinguin.net a few mins ago and installed it. It registers as the advanced edition and shows advanced edition in the DLC's section. The problem is, it's the ONLY DLC showing in the DLC section. When 3Dmark is installed, if I try and download the individual benchmarks, they just open the application and still show as "NOT OWNED" and greyed out. If I press "get" on them (when in their sub-view) the app just says something about it not being able to read from "null", indicating it's not finding anything at the directory it's pointed at. I am redownloading it now, however when I try and download the individual DLC's, they try and launch the yet-to-be downloaded application, indicating they're still following the same behaviour as before.

Has anyone else run into such a problem? if so, how did you fix it? I only bought this for the Firestrike benchmarks...

UL_Jarnis  [developer] Sep 22, 2017 @ 1:02pm 
Looks like this is caused by Steam Beta client. Opt out of the Steam client beta and the DLC download should then work.

Thank you for the fix. To anyone who see's this post and acquires this fix. When going to the store page for each individual DLC benchmark, they'll still show the "Download" button, and upon pressing it nothing will happen, however they'll all be added to your DLC's section of your 3DMark application after a single click.
